在移动应用开发的世界里,Ionic框架因其易用性和强大的功能而备受开发者喜爱。它允许开发者使用HTML、CSS和JavaScript(或TypeScript)来创建跨平台的应用程序。本文将为你提供一个全面的指南,从Ionic框架的入门知识到实战技巧,以及如何免费下载官方教程。
入门篇
什么是Ionic框架?
Ionic是一个开源的框架,它基于Apache Cordova(原PhoneGap)和AngularJS(或Angular),允许开发者使用Web技术来构建高性能的移动应用程序。它提供了丰富的UI组件和丰富的插件生态系统,使得开发过程更加高效。
为什么选择Ionic?
- 跨平台:一次编写,多平台运行。
- 丰富的组件库:提供多种UI组件和图标。
- 灵活的插件系统:通过插件扩展功能。
- 社区支持:拥有庞大的开发者社区。
官方教程下载
官方网站
首先,访问Ionic官方文档是获取最新信息和教程的最佳途径。官网提供了详细的文档和教程,涵盖了从安装到高级主题的各个方面。
免费下载教程
- 访问官网:打开Ionic官方网站,点击“Documentation”或“Tutorials”。
- 选择教程:浏览并选择适合你当前水平的教程。
- 下载PDF:大部分教程都提供PDF格式下载,点击下载链接即可。
教程内容概览
- 安装和设置:教你如何安装Ionic和所需的环境。
- 基础组件:介绍Ionic的常用组件,如按钮、列表、卡片等。
- 导航:学习如何在应用中实现页面跳转。
- 表单:掌握如何创建和验证表单。
- 插件和API:了解如何使用第三方插件和API。
- 高级主题:探索更高级的主题,如动画、自定义组件等。
实战篇
实战项目准备
- 创建新项目:使用
ionic start命令创建一个新的Ionic项目。 - 选择模板:根据需要选择合适的模板,如空白模板、tabs模板等。
- 开发环境:确保你的开发环境(如Node.js、npm等)已经安装。
开发步骤
- 设计UI:使用HTML和CSS设计你的应用界面。
- 编写逻辑:使用TypeScript或JavaScript编写应用逻辑。
- 测试:使用模拟器或真实设备测试你的应用。
- 优化:根据测试结果优化你的应用。
发布应用
- 构建应用:使用
ionic cordova build命令构建应用。 - 发布到应用商店:将构建好的应用发布到iOS App Store或Google Play。
总结
Ionic框架是一个功能强大的工具,可以帮助开发者快速构建高质量的移动应用程序。通过官方教程,你可以从入门到实战,逐步提升你的技能。希望本文能帮助你顺利开始你的Ionic之旅。
